What is Family Resilience?

Family resilience is the capacity to bounce back from adversity, whether it’s a minor daily hassle or a major crisis. It involves adaptability, strong relationships, and proactive planning. Psychologists describe it as a process where families use resources to overcome obstacles, emerging stronger.

Key components include communication, problem-solving, and a positive outlook. For children, seeing parents model these traits teaches them to handle stress effectively. Physical aspects, like a secure home, play a subtle but crucial role by minimizing external disruptions that could amplify emotional strain.

Studies from family therapy experts show that resilient families often have routines and support systems in place. This isn’t innate—it’s built through intentional efforts, making it accessible to anyone willing to invest the time.

Fortifying Living Spaces Against Natural Elements

Nature can test any home, from heavy rains to strong winds. Fortifying means assessing and reinforcing weak spots, like ensuring proper insulation and secure fixtures. This prevents minor issues from becoming major headaches.

Start with basics: clear gutters regularly to avoid water buildup, and seal windows to block drafts. These steps maintain comfort and prevent damage that could disrupt family life.

In areas with frequent weather events, community resources often provide checklists for home hardening, emphasizing long-term durability.

Practical Disaster Preparedness Upgrades

Preparedness upgrades turn potential disasters into manageable events. Stock emergency kits with flashlights, batteries, and first-aid supplies. Install smoke detectors and carbon monoxide alarms for added safety.

Nurturing Children’s Emotional Strength

Children’s emotional strength grows through guidance and example. Encourage them to express feelings openly, using age-appropriate activities like drawing or storytelling. This builds self-awareness and coping skills.

Teach problem-solving by involving them in small decisions, boosting their confidence. Physical activity, like family walks, releases stress and promotes resilience.

For kids facing unique challenges, tailored approaches can accelerate growth, embedding strength into daily habits.

Structured Routines During Stressful Times

Routines provide stability when everything else feels chaotic. Consistent schedules for meals, homework, and bedtime create predictability, reducing anxiety.

Creating a Supportive Family Dynamic

A supportive dynamic thrives on trust and teamwork. Regular family meetings allow everyone to voice ideas, fostering inclusion. Celebrate individual strengths to build collective confidence.

Encourage acts of kindness within the home, like helping with chores, to strengthen bonds. This creates a buffer against external pressures.

Over time, these habits form a network of support, where challenges are met with unity rather than isolation.

Tips for Building Resilience Daily

Incorporate resilience-building into everyday life with these tips. Start a gratitude jar, where family members note positives weekly—this shifts focus to strengths.

Practice scenario planning: discuss “what ifs” lightly to prepare minds without fear. For physical prep, conduct monthly home walk-throughs to spot needs.

Encourage hobbies that build skills, like puzzles for problem-solving or sports for endurance. Make learning fun: turn weather watches into educational games.

Track progress together, adjusting as you go. Small, consistent actions yield big results.
